Socal Pool Home Owners - Energy Savings Rebate Available

http://www.sce.com/residential/rebates-savings/pool/pool-pump-motor.htm?from=directmail
 

Get a Rebate of Up To $300

Get $300 back when you purchase a qualified variable-speed pool pump between September 3, 2010 and December 31, 2010, and install it by February 28, 2011.

About this Rebate

This rebate is part of the Home Energy Efficiency Rebate Program. To qualify, just replace an existing pool pump and motor with a qualified, energy-efficient, variable-speed model. Single-family residences only. Funds are limited.
